Atmo Switch

Overview

An Atmo Switch is an automation building that shuts off power when the air pressure surrounding it surpasses a set threshold. It is useful for pressure-based control, especially in rooms and industrial areas where you want machinery to stop once enough gas has accumulated.

The switch checks the atmosphere around its tile and compares it to the configured value. When the surrounding pressure rises above that threshold, it cuts the circuit’s power supply; when pressure falls back below the limit, it allows power through again. Because it reacts to local air pressure rather than gas type, it is best used wherever a simple “enough pressure / not enough pressure” signal is needed.

In practice, an Atmo Switch is often used to automate vents, pumps, and other devices that should only run after a room has reached a desired atmosphere. It can help avoid over-pressurizing spaces and can be paired with gas storage, gas distribution, or environmental control systems. Since the check is based on pressure at the building itself, placement matters: it should be installed where the pressure condition you care about will actually be measured.

The building’s behavior is straightforward, but it is still important to account for the rest of the room’s layout. If the surrounding area has uneven gas distribution, the switch may trigger earlier or later than expected depending on where it sits. For reliable control, place it in the zone whose pressure you want to monitor, and set the threshold to match the point at which you want connected machinery to turn off.

Atmo Switches are one of the simplest tools for pressure automation, and they are especially convenient when you need a non-complex alternative to more advanced logic. They do not measure temperature, gas composition, or liquid presence; they only respond to atmospheric pressure.
